Happy May Day! I finally took my new Soltek out yesterday (to the side of the house--I'm so adventurous ;). And I painted some lilacs. This was probably an hour to an hour and a half or so of painting. I could be happier with this painting--seems like I could have been using a larger brush for those blossoms, because they're feeling a little too broken up, especially in the shadows. But, that's alright. At least I painted. And next time I'll have some ideas on what to do differently. That's what I like about painting small and often (though often hasn't been often enough lately, mostly just Sundays--my time is spread pretty thin these days). But there's always next time to build on what I learned last time. And I also like analyzing what I did afterward and writing it down, so I can refer to my last painting and push a little further with each attempt.
